Market Overview

The Walnut Market is entering a period of measured but strategically significant growth. According to Maximize Market Research, the market was valued at USD 8.14 billion in 2023 and is expected to reach USD 11.31 billion by 2030, expanding at a CAGR of 4.8%.

That growth carries implications beyond agricultural production. It signals increasing integration of walnuts into broader FMCG and food-and-beverage value chains. Ingredient manufacturers, packaged food brands, and retailers are all competing to capture value from rising consumer interest in nutrient-dense foods.

The market’s trajectory also highlights a broader shift occurring across global food systems. Consumers increasingly view food as part of preventive wellness rather than simple consumption, elevating demand for products with recognized nutritional credentials.

Key Trends Driving Growth

Health and wellness remains the dominant force shaping the Walnut Market. Consumers are increasingly aware of walnuts’ nutritional profile, including healthy fats, protein, vitamins, and minerals. This awareness is translating directly into purchasing decisions.

The trend is influencing multiple product categories simultaneously. Snack manufacturers are incorporating walnuts into premium offerings. Bakery producers are increasing walnut inclusion in breads, cakes, and specialty products. Functional food developers are using walnuts to strengthen nutritional positioning.

Natural food demand is creating another powerful growth catalyst. Consumers increasingly seek products with recognizable ingredients and minimal processing. Walnuts fit neatly into this preference because they offer nutritional value without requiring extensive modification.

Plant-based nutrition is further expanding market opportunities. As consumers explore alternative protein sources and healthier dietary patterns, walnuts are gaining relevance as a versatile ingredient that supports multiple nutrition goals.

The result is a category that benefits from several converging consumer trends rather than relying on a single demand driver.

Regional Growth Story

North America held the largest share of the Walnut Market in 2023. This leadership position is supported by established consumption patterns, strong production capabilities, and widespread consumer awareness regarding health and nutrition.

The region’s importance extends beyond volume. North America often serves as an innovation center for premium snacking, functional foods, and ingredient development. Product trends that gain traction there frequently influence global category strategies.

Other markets are benefiting from rising health awareness and changing dietary habits. As nutrition-driven consumption expands internationally, walnuts are gaining relevance in both mature and emerging food markets.

Regional competition increasingly centers on value creation rather than production alone. Companies that connect walnut products to wellness, convenience, and premium positioning are likely to capture the strongest growth opportunities.
